#f8da44 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f8da44 is composed of 97.3% red, 85.5%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 12.1% magenta, 72.6%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 50 degrees, a saturation of 92.8% and a lightness of 62%. #f8da44 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ff88 with #f1b500.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#f8da44 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f8da44 has RGB values of R:248, G:218,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.73,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16308804.

Shades and Tints of #f8da44

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020200 is the darkest color, while #fefcee is the lightest one.
